What Services Does Ultimate Car Detailing Provide?
What essential services define premium car detailing? At the core of ultimate car detailing are several key services created to revitalize and enhance a vehicle's appearance. First, thorough exterior washing removes dirt and grime, followed by a clay bar treatment to eliminate embedded contaminants. Next, paint correction may be conducted to address imperfections, ensuring a flawless shine.
Interior cleaning includes thorough scrubbing of upholstery, hard surfaces, and fabric surfaces, frequently utilizing steam cleaning and specialized products. Additionally, cleaning of tires and wheels, combined with application of protective sealants, help maintain a car's outside surfaces.
A vital feature involves surface protection and sealing, which delivers a defensive layer against environmental elements. Finally, engine bay cleaning can enhance overall aesthetics and performance. Collectively, these services guarantee that a automobile not only appears flawless but also retains its value over time.
How Often Do You Should to Schedule Car Detailing?
How frequently should one arrange car detailing? The optimal frequency is based on multiple factors, including the vehicle's usage, environment, and personal preferences. For individuals who drive regularly or encounter harsh conditions—such as harsh weather or dusty environments—detailing services are recommended every three to six months. This regular upkeep helps preserve the car's outside and inside, preventing long-term damage.
Conversely, for those who use their vehicles less often or keep them well maintained, detailing may only be necessary one or two times per year. Regular maintenance, such as washing and vacuuming, can extend the intervals between professional detailing sessions. Ultimately, the decision should weigh the vehicle's condition and the owner's effort towards maintenance. Scheduling car detailing periodically guarantees that the vehicle remains in peak condition, enhancing both aesthetic appeal and resale value.

Everyday Washing Schedule
A consistent washing schedule can considerably lengthen the longevity of a vehicle's look, making sure it stays bright and appealing. Washing regularly cleans off dirt, grime, and debris that lead to harm over time. Ideally, washing should be done every two weeks, though frequency may fluctuate based on weather. Using a effective car shampoo and a soft sponge can avoid scratches, while rinsing completely prevents soap residue. It’s important to focus on wheels and undercarriage, as they collect significant dirt. Also, washing in the shade can avoid water spots from forming. By keeping up this routine, car owners can maintain their vehicle’s finish and improve its overall appearance, making it look fresher for longer.
Protect With Wax
Keeping your vehicle's exterior looking pristine requires more than just regular washing; using wax is a vital component for protecting its coating. Wax functions as a protective shield against natural hazards including UV rays, road salt, and contaminants, blocking these from deteriorating the paint surface. An expertly applied layer of wax enhances the vehicle's brilliance while delivering a hydrophobic surface that sheds water, easing subsequent cleaning. For best performance, it is advisable to apply wax to your vehicle every three months, maintaining the defensive layer in working order. When picking essential information a wax product, opting for superior quality options can help obtain a longer-lasting shine. Moreover, applying wax in a shaded area and employing proper application methods can produce a spotless finish, preserving the vehicle's aesthetic charm between appointments with professional detailing services.

Does car detailing fix scuffs on My Car's paint?
Detailing can diminish the visibility of scratches on a car's paint, particularly through polishing techniques. However, deeper scratches may demand advanced solutions or repainting for complete removal, contingent upon their severity and depth.
How Much time Does a Entire Detailing Service Often Last?
A comprehensive detailing service generally takes four to six hours approximately, relying upon the size and condition of the vehicle. Factors including requested services and the detailer's expertise also shape the overall duration.
